Ælfric
A Companion To Ælfric
by
Hugh Magennis (Editor); Mary Swan (Editor)
ISBN: 9789047430254
Publication Date: 2009
This collection provides a new, authoritative and challenging study of the life and works of AElfric of Eynsham, the most important vernacular religious writer in the history of Anglo-Saxon England.
